Trinidad Pelau

A flavorful one-pot rice dish cooked with meat (often chicken or beef), vegetables, and a rich, caramelized sauce. It's a staple at family gatherings and celebrations.

🧂 Zutaten

  • 1 kg Chicken pieces(bone-in, skin-on, cut into serving pieces)
  • 2 cups Rice(long-grain, rinsed)
  • 1/2 cup Brown sugar
  • 1 medium Onion(chopped)
  • 4 cloves Garlic(minced)
  • 1 whole Scotch bonnet pepper(slit, seeds removed for less heat)
  • 1 medium Carrot(diced)
  • 1/2 cup Green peas(fresh or frozen)
  • 2 sprigs Thyme
  • 2 chopped Pimento peppers (optional)
  • 3 cups Chicken broth
  • 2 tbsp Vegetable oil
  • to taste Salt
  • to taste Black pepper

💡 Profitipps

  • The caramelization of the sugar is key to the flavor and color of pelau.
  • Adjust the scotch bonnet pepper to your spice preference.
  • Ensure the pot is well-covered to trap steam for cooking the rice.
  • Pelau is often served with a side of coleslaw or a fresh salad.

  • Beef pelau can be made by substituting beef chunks for chicken.
  • Add other vegetables like corn or bell peppers.
  • For a vegetarian version, omit the meat and use vegetable broth.
